A very good copy of this fragile survival. Isaac Babalola Akinyele (1882-1964) was the first non-hereditary ruler of Ibadan which is the largest city in Oyo State, Nigeria. The first Christian to be appointed, he ruled for the better part of a decade from 1955 until his death in 1964.
He was a prolific writer and this history was written for Non-Native Nigerians and Nigerians who could not read the Yoruba. The work includes chapters on the origin of Ibadan, their nobility, the administrative system under British protection, justice, construction of roads, and landlord system.
